_*Hovannes:*_ Made progress on recalibrating data after implementing his
neural network
https://hallcweb.jlab.org/experiments/sane/wiki/index.php/Cerenkov_TDC_versus_BigCal_ADC_correction_for_Noisy_Runs
Showed his corrections for noise in some runs seen from Cerenkov.
Here,Sector = (Cer)Mirror.
Primary peaks represent RCS, secondary Protvino. Some have 2 secondary
peaks, which is due to both top and bottom being triggered. This shows
improvement and is definitely a good start. Will need more detailed look.
Seeing sizable change in calibrations, overall, with nn implemented, due
to correction of energy and position in BigCal. Getting close to what
GEPIII had.
_*Narbe:*_ Getting familiar with SANE GEANT (old one from Glen Warren
for now). This doesn't radiate the events. Will work on adding that in,
possibly the one used in SIMC.
_*
James:*_ Wrote a script to make TE override files. Using start/stop
times from scalers. Working on setting up code to be able to cull data
from when polarization drops. Basically to count when there is charge
and (target)polarization is not 0. Mark suggested using time stamp from
EPICS.
